The Role of the HGV Technician

We are recruiting an experienced HGV Technician to work on a modern fleet of PSV buses and coaches within a professional workshop environment. This is a great opportunity for a skilled technician who enjoys working on larger vehicles and wants long-term stability with a growing operator.

Responsibilities of the HGV Technician:

  • Carrying out servicing, maintenance and repairs on PSV buses and coaches
  • 6-weekly inspections and preventative maintenance
  • MOT preparation and compliance work
  • Diagnosing and rectifying mechanical and electrical faults
  • Brake, suspension, steering and engine repairs
  • Ensuring all work is completed safely and to DVSA standards

The ideal HGV Technician will have:

  • Level 3 in Heavy Vehicle Maintenance OR time-served HGV Technician
  • Experience working on HGV, PSV, buses or coaches
  • Strong diagnostic and fault-finding ability
  • Knowledge of DVSA inspection standards
  • Full UK Driving Licence (PCV licence desirable but not essential)
